Company Name Change: A Complete Compliance Checklist

Sinead Gortland
February 17, 2026
company name change

A company name change’s may seem straightforward, but there are several key updates and notifications that must be completed to ensure compliance and operational continuity. This checklist guides you through every step of the post-name-change process smoothly and thoroughly.


Key Actions Following a Company Name Change

1. Certificate Updates


Once the name change is processed by the Companies Registration Office (CRO), a new Certificate of Incorporation is issued. Retain this alongside all previous name change certificates and your original incorporation certificate.

2. Notify Company Officers


Ensure that all directors and shareholders are informed of the change as part of your internal communications.

3. New Company Seal


Order a new company seal that reflects the updated company name.

4. Update Company Registers


Update the statutory registers including the Register of Members, Register of Beneficial Ownership (internal), and Minute Book to reflect the new name.

5. If the Company Holds Shares in Another Entity


If your company is listed as a shareholder or debenture holder in another company, notify the secretary of that company to update their register of members accordingly.

6. Update Physical Branding


Replace all signage and branded materials displaying the old name. This includes office signage, company vehicles, uniforms, product packaging, and more.

7. Letterheads & Online Presence


Review and revise business letters, invoices, email signatures, website content, social media, and other digital materials to ensure they reflect the company’s new name.

8. Business Names


If the company trades under a registered business name, consider whether that registration also needs to be updated or aligned with the new identity.

9. Intellectual Property


If the company holds any trademarks, patents, or registered intellectual property, ensure these are amended to match the new name where appropriate.


Notifying the Right Stakeholders

Below is a suggested list of key contacts and organisations that should be informed of the name change. This list is not exhaustive, so tailor it to your business operations.

Internal

  • Directors
  • Shareholders
  • Employees

Advisors & Financial Contacts

  • Accountant
  • Auditor
  • Solicitor/Barrister
  • Bank
  • Financial systems providers

Utility & Service Providers

  • Postal and delivery services
  • Local authorities
  • Energy providers (gas/electric)
  • IT and telecoms providers
  • Leasing companies
  • Insurers

External Stakeholders

  • Clients
  • Customers
  • Tenants
  • Creditors
  • Suppliers

Government & Oversight Bodies

  • Grant authorities
  • Funding agencies
  • Regulatory bodies (e.g. CRO, Revenue)

Share Certificates

There is no statutory obligation to issue updated share certificates following a name change unless stated in your company’s constitution or shareholders’ agreement. However, if a shareholder requests an updated certificate, a new one may be issued in line with your governing documents.
